These barriers work in two stages to keep the logger at a safe working temperature as it travels through the process. Microporous insulation slows down the passage of heat. The second insulation stage features a unique heat sink with phase-change material that maintains an internal temperature of 58°C (136°F).

Datapaq's proven technology uses a phased evaporation thermal barrier with integral graduated insulation layers, surrounded by an Alumina or ceramic fiber blanket insulation. This keeps the data logger at a safe working temperature. It is all contained in a high grade Nicrobel insulation frame.
